Steps to Remove Your Google Account
Follow these simple steps to ensure your Google account is removed before selling your iPhone 16 Pro 256GB:
- Open the Settings app on your iPhone.
- Scroll down and tap Passwords & Accounts.
- Select your Google account from the list.
- Tap Delete Account.
- Confirm the removal when prompted.
Additional Tips for Selling Your iPhone
- Back up your data to iCloud or your computer.
- Sign out of iCloud and Apple ID.
- Perform a factory reset to erase all personal data.
- Remove any SIM cards or accessories.
